Before you choose a bunkbed with trundle, think about some factors. You'll want to select one that is safe for children of all ages and meets the needs of your family.

The weight capacity of the bunk bed with trundle is a crucial aspect to take into consideration. You shouldn't overburden the frame, which could cause injuries and accidents. A bunk bed should be able of supporting at least 200 pounds on each of the upper and lower levels together.

It's also an excellent idea to pick a bunk bed that comes with an trundle that is made of durable materials such as metal or wood. This ensures that it will last for many years and withstand regular use. Also look for bunk beds that have trundles that can be easily removed and stored away when not in use.

Finally, you'll want to consider bunk beds with trundles with a design that is compatible to your decor. Some models feature modern design elements which will go well with modern and sleek rooms while others feature classic, clean-lined styles that look fantastic in more traditional spaces.

Metal frames are the most durable and have the greatest capacity to support the weight of any bunk beds. This means you have more options when it comes time to select bedding and accessories. They're also less prone to warping or scratching than wood models, these beds are an ideal choice if you have children that are young and may be rough with furniture. Plus, they're easier to maintain than wooden frames, with the need for a quick wipe down every now and then to keep them looking fresh.
